Ireland sells €1,250 million of bonds maturing in 2023 and 2026 by auction

12 April 2017 - The National Treasury Management Agency (NTMA) has today completed an auction of €1,250 million of the benchmark Irish Government bonds, 3.9% Treasury Bond 2023 and 1% Treasury Bond 2026.

Details are as follows:

Bond Maturity Amount Yield Bids received Cover
3.9% Treasury Bond 2023 20 March 2023 550 million 0.202% 1,010 million 1.8
1% Treasury Bond 2026 15 May 2026 700 million 0.936% 1,126 million 1.6

With the completion of today's auction, the NTMA has issued €7.75 billion from its stated target range of €9 to €13 billion in the bond markets this year.
